• 欢迎来到app开发屋,在这里将为用户展现app开发的相关内容。
  • app开发屋,专为app开发爱好者以及app软件界开发需求的朋友打造的专业网站。

app开发定制外包怎么做才可以更好的满足用户需求

APP开发学堂 app开发屋 128℃ 扫描二维码

在进行定制外包的App开发项目时,满足用户需求是至关重要的,因为这决定了项目的成功和用户的满意度。下面将详细探讨如何更好地满足用户需求,以确保App开发项目的成功。

一、明确用户需求

在开始App开发之前,首要任务是充分理解和明确用户的需求。这需要与客户和最终用户进行深入的交流和沟通。以下是实现这一目标的关键步骤:

app开发定制外包怎么做才可以更好的满足用户需求

需求收集:与客户和最终用户一起收集需求,包括功能需求、用户体验(UX)需求、性能需求等。

用户调研:进行市场调研,了解目标用户的偏好、习惯和期望。这有助于确定App的关键功能和设计方向。

用户故事:编写用户故事或用例,以详细描述用户如何使用App以及他们的期望。这有助于在开发过程中保持用户关注。

原型设计:创建应用的初步原型,以便用户可以更好地理解最终产品的外观和功能。原型设计可以帮助澄清需求。

二、选择合适的外包伙伴

选择合适的外包伙伴对于满足用户需求至关重要。以下是选择外包伙伴时需要考虑的因素:

专业经验:外包伙伴应该具有丰富的App开发经验,并且有类似项目的成功案例。

技术能力:确保外包伙伴拥有所需的技术能力,包括开发平台、编程语言和工具。

团队合作:外包伙伴应具备良好的团队合作和沟通能力,以便与您的团队保持协调。

项目管理:了解外包伙伴的项目管理方法,确保他们能够按时交付,并及时应对任何问题。

质量保证:外包伙伴应该能够提供高质量的代码和测试,以确保App的稳定性和性能。

合规性和安全性:确保外包伙伴了解并遵守所有相关法规和安全标准,特别是涉及用户数据的方面。

三、敏捷开发方法

采用敏捷开发方法可以更好地满足用户需求,因为它允许在开发过程中不断调整和改进。以下是使用敏捷方法的关键要点:

迭代开发:将项目分成小的迭代周期,每个周期都有一个明确的目标和功能集。这使得您可以在每个阶段更好地响应用户反馈和需求变化。

用户参与:将用户置于开发过程的中心,定期与他们交流,收集反馈并进行改进。这有助于确保开发的功能符合用户期望。

持续测试:在每个迭代中进行持续测试,以确保应用的稳定性和性能。及早发现和解决问题。

透明度:保持透明度,让客户了解项目的进展和问题。定期举行会议,分享进度和计划。

快速响应:及时响应用户的需求和反馈。如果有紧急问题或改进建议,立即采取行动。

四、用户体验(UX)设计

用户体验设计对于满足用户需求至关重要。一个直观、易用、吸引人的界面将增强用户满意度并提高应用的成功机会。以下是关于用户体验设计的要点:

用户友好的界面:设计一个简单直观的用户界面,使用户能够轻松找到所需的功能。

用户测试:在开发过程中进行用户测试,以获取关于界面和功能的反馈。这将帮助发现潜在问题并进行改进。

移动优化:如果应用是移动应用程序,确保它在各种设备上都能良好运行,并考虑不同屏幕尺寸的适应性。

快速加载时间:用户不喜欢等待,所以确保应用程序的加载速度很快。

反馈机制:提供及时的反馈和提示,以帮助用户了解他们的操作是否成功。

五、持续维护和改进

一旦应用程序上线,工作并不结束。持续的维护和改进是满足用户需求的关键。以下是一些关于持续改进的要点:

用户反馈:继续收集用户反馈,并及时作出响应。用户反馈是改进应用的宝贵资源。

性能监控:定期监控应用程序的性能,确保它保持高效并及时处理问题。

更新和新功能:定期发布更新,包括修复漏洞、增加新功能和改进用户体验。

数据分析:分析用户数据,了解用户行为和偏好,以指导未来的改进和决策。

安全更新:保持应用的安全性,定期更新以防范潜在威胁。

在定制外包App开发项目中,满足用户需求是实现项目成功的关键。通过明确需求、选择合适的外包伙伴、采用敏捷方法、注重用户体验设计以及进行持续维护和改进,可以确保开发出一个令用户满意的应用程序。最终,一个满足用户需求的应用程序将有助于提高用户满意度,增强品牌声誉,并为您的业务带来成功。